At Christmas, Mom promised Cinnamon she would bake her some cookies and that did NOT happen. We thought it was the purrfect time to make those Peanut Butter and Bacon cookies that Cinnamon wanted. 

First, we turned on the oven and got all the ingredients together. 

Then we made the dough (we used Mom's mixer). Jo Jo could smell the bacon and jumped up to see what Mom was doing
(Mom laughed and laughed about Dough-Jo, we did NOT get it...)
 
We rolled out the dough and cut the cookies. Mom found the dough was really easy to roll and it did not stick too bad. The dusting of flour worked wonderfully well.
 
We put the cookies on the sheet and put it in the 350(f) oven.
 

And we baked them (15 minutes was purrfect)!

All in all it was a pretty easy recipe, (click here to go to the site Mom got the recipe from) Mom used the blender to turn the oatmeal into Oat Flour, the top came off and the kitchen was all oat floured...and there were lots of HBO words...

We read in the comments about the cookies that 15 minutes was the right amount of time and that was purrfect! 

If making them again, Mom will use a pizza cutter to make cat sized treats and she would shred the carrot smaller. The dough was easier to work with than most cookie doughs and rolled out easily.
